Milton Johnson Obituary

Milton (Milt) Swayze Johnson, Jr. Milton (Milt) Swayze Johnson, Jr., resident of Tallahassee and co-founder of Jim & Milt's Bar-B-Q, passed away on February 10, 2009. He was 85 years old. He was born in Meridian, Mississippi in 1923. Commissioned as a lieutenant in the United States Navy, he served as an aviator during World War II. He continued his service with the Naval Reserves until 1952. After the war he returned to Baton Rouge, Louisiana where he graduated from LSU with a degree in Mechanical Engineering. Working as an engineer for Cities Service Oil Company, he moved his family to Tallahassee in 1957 and opened the company's first local bulk plant. Shortly thereafter he joined his brother-in-law, Jim Burgess, to establish Bell Foundation Company where they worked together for 15 years. He then joined Hydro-Conduit, Inc., formerly Moore Concrete, where he retired in 1992. After retirement he served as an independent consultant to the road building industry. Among his many contributions to the Tallahassee community, he was most proud of his work with the Salvita House, a facility dedicated to the support of women with dependencies. As an avid golfer, he was a long-time member of Capital City Country Club, a dedicated FSU Booster, and member of the Colonel's Club and Tallahassee Town Club. A friend to all, Milt most cherished his family and was known for his positive attitude, generosity, humor and charm.
